Join our Team

The best of the best.

We strive to be the best in everything we do. Average isn't good enough for us. No matter who you are or what position you hold in our company, there is always room to become even better.

We believe in giving back to our team.

If you want to work for a company that pushes you to your max potential, that treats you like family and has your best interest at heart---we'd love to hear from you.